What "emergency" really means

Not every breakdown qualifies as an emergency. An emergency situation is any loss of cooling that produces a health or security threat, or an essential disturbance to business operations. Elderly residents, babies, and any person with breathing problems go to greater threat in a hot home. Indoor temperatures can reach the mid-90s within a couple of hours in straight sunlight, especially in top-floor apartments with bad insulation. If you have pets, bear in mind felines and canines struggle to cool themselves over roughly 85 levels, and garages or sunrooms HVAC repair can warm faster than the main living area.

For organizations, an unsuccessful AC can shut down a data wardrobe, get too hot kitchen lines, or violate temperature standards for food storage and drugs. In these cases, a true emergency feedback implies the business triages your call ahead of routine upkeep and sends off the very first available certified tech.

If you're taking care of pain as opposed to danger, a company that uses same-day or next-day AC service could be sufficient. Clarify seriousness in advance, and you'll get more sincere organizing and pricing.

How to triage the situation prior to you call

A few quick checks can save you money and time. I have actually seen loads of "dead" systems return to life after a tripped breaker was reset or a stopped up filter was exchanged. Take five mins to rule out easy problems:

  • Check power and breakers. Verify the thermostat screen is on. Check out the AC and air handler breakers in the electrical panel and reset if tripped once. If a breaker trips once again immediately, stop and require service.
  • Inspect the air filter. If it's noticeably stopped up, change it. Seriously restricted air movement can create cold or short biking, which resembles a system failure.
  • Look at the outside unit. Clear debris around the condenser. If the fan isn't rotating but you listen to a humming audio, the capacitor may misbehave, a common and fast repair.
  • Check the thermostat settings. Ensure it gets on Great with the follower readied to Auto and a setpoint at least 3 degrees listed below space temperature level. If you just recently transformed batteries, verify they are seated properly.
  • Examine the condensate line. High-efficiency air handlers frequently have a float button that journeys when the drain line blockages. If you see water around the system or the overflow frying pan is full, shut down power and telephone call. You might protect against water damages by identifying this early.

If these checks don't assist, record key ideas prior to you call an HVAC company: any error codes on the thermostat, uncommon scents, seems like grinding or squealing, and whether the interior or exterior system is running. A succinct description assists the dispatcher route the right service technician with the appropriate parts.

What certified emergency situation technicians actually do on arrival

You needs to anticipate a self-displined process, also at twelve o'clock at night. The professional needs to:

  • Confirm the problem and go through the signs with you. They'll ask questions about sounds, smells, and when the problem started.
  • Inspect the thermostat, air trainer, and outdoor system in turn. Great pros comply with the air movement and the cooling agent circuit logically, not at random.
  • Test elements with meters, not guesses. Expect analyses of capacitors, contactors, blower motors, and voltage. For refrigerant concerns, a tech needs to affix evaluates, action stress and temperatures, and calculate superheat/subcooling. Uncertainty results in duplicate calls.
  • Explain searchings for in plain language. If the capacitor is puffy and out of specification, they'll show you. If the blower motor is taken, they'll show the resistance or stopped working bearings.
  • Provide a composed or detailed electronic price quote prior to proceeding. It needs to detail component, labor, any after-hours premium, and warranty.

If a tech begins replacing components without diagnosis, or will not reveal the readings that guided their conclusion, press time out. A hurried repair can set you back much more in the long run, particularly with refrigerant circuits and variable-speed systems.

Common emergency failings and realistic repair work timelines

Some failures are quick fixes, others require components runs or next-day supply house pick-ups. Based on common property systems:

  • Failed capacitor. One of one of the most common summer failures. Numerous technologies lug universal or model-matched capacitors. Repair time: 20 to 45 minutes.
  • Contactor or burned circuitry. Likewise typical. Repair time: 30 to 60 mins, depending upon damages and access.
  • Blower motor failure. Single-speed motors are typically equipped. ECM or variable-speed electric motors may require ordering by design and identification numbers. Repair time: 1 to 2 hours if stocked; following business day if special order.
  • Condensate drainpipe obstruction. Cleaning an obstruction and flushing the line takes 30 to 60 mins. If there's water damages, mitigation may be needed.
  • Refrigerant leak. A slow leak at a Schrader core or braze joint can often be repaired same day. Coil or line established leakages might call for components and a return see. Beware if someone suggests topping off cooling agent without leakage testing, particularly if this happened last season.
  • Frozen evaporator coil. Commonly linked to air movement limitations or reduced cooling agent. The system requires to be powered to thaw, which can take 2 to 8 hours depending on climate. Numerous technologies start defrosting while resolving air flow or checking for leakages, then return to charge and test.

When a component isn't available after-hours, the most effective business support the system, encourage on short-lived cooling measures, and prioritize you for the moment the supply home opens.

Pricing sincerity and the catches to avoid

Emergency AC repair sets you back a lot more after-hours. That's fair. What you want is clear structure. Three models prevail:

  • Flat analysis plus repair. You pay a dealt with diagnostic cost and a menu cost for each repair service. This reduces shocks yet make sure the food selection is sensible, not inflated.
  • Time and materials. Hourly price plus parts. Sincere and versatile, however ask for a not-to-exceed price quote or limits that cause a call.
  • Tiered subscription prices. Consumers on maintenance strategies get minimized emergency situation charges. This can be a bargain if the plan is reputable and the discount applies immediately.

Red flags include unclear "journey costs" stacked in addition to diagnostics, reclassification of fundamental repairs as costs without description, and pressure to replace the system without a clear failing. I have actually seen quotes for whole system substitutes pushed because of a damaged capacitor. Substitute can be the best get in touch with systems over 12 to 15 years with significant failings, yet a company ought to offer repair work and replacement scenarios with data: age, SEER score, expense of fixing, approximated staying life, and energy savings.

Licenses, insurance coverage, and what they shield you from

Legitimate HVAC services run with state-required licensing, which varies by state or province but generally consists SEER rating of evidence of experience, tests, and proceeding education and learning. Ask for the certificate number and validate it on the state internet site if you have time. Insurance policy secures your building and the employees on website. If a ladder falls or a tech is wounded on your porch, employees' compensation prevents you from being the default insurance company. If a miswired contactor problems your compressor, responsibility protection actions in.

Unlicensed drivers frequently quote reduced telephone call costs. You'll see the cost later in repeat brows through, inappropriate refrigerant handling, or code infractions. Refrigerant handling specifically requires EPA Section 608 certification in the USA. A pro will certainly capture and evaluate refrigerant, not vent it or "eyeball" a fee by feel.

Communication during the repair service: what you ought to hear

Clear interaction constructs trust fund and rates resolution. Expect the specialist to discuss:

  • The root cause, not just the busted component. "The capacitor fell short due to warmth and voltage changes. Voltage at the contactor is within array, so the component likely gotten to end of life. We'll set up a rated component and examine present draw."
  • The tests executed. "We gauged the run capacitor at 23 microfarads; specification is 35 plus or minus 5 percent."
  • Options if numerous concerns exist. "The blower electric motor bearings are loud but not seized. We can replace the capacitor today and screen, or change the electric motor now to stay clear of a 2nd visit."
  • Preventive steps. "Your filter port is attracting unfiltered air around the sides. Securing the return with a gasket will certainly reduce dust on the coil."
  • Final verification. "Subcooling is 10 degrees, right in specification for this unit, and supply air delta-T is 17 degrees. You must really feel constant air conditioning."

If you don't understand a term, ask. A seasoned tech can translate without condescension. Great firms compensate that behavior.

When fixing isn't the best answer

Sometimes the truthful phone call is a temporary fix and a planned substitute. Select replacement when the unit is at or past common life span, the repair work cost is a high portion of replacement, and performance gains are significant. For traditional single-stage systems, 12 to 15 years is the common variety, though properly maintained units can surpass that. If a compressor fails on a 14-year-old system making use of R-22, you're commonly much better off changing the system rather than funding a significant fixing with limited shelf life.

A legitimate HVAC company will certainly show you both paths: instant repair service and a substitute proposal with lots computations, tools choices, and energy refund details. Be careful of a one-note sales pitch without diagnostics.

After the solution: confirming performance and safeguarding your warranty

Don't rush settlement before you have actually validated cooling performance. You're seeking secure operation:

  • Supply air 14 to 22 degrees cooler than return air after 10 to 15 mins of procedure, relying on humidity and system design.
  • No strange vibrations, grinding, or electric chatter.
  • Condensate streaming continuously at the drainpipe line once the coil has cooled.
  • Thermostat reaching setpoint without excessive short cycling.

Get the billing with information: diagnosis, component numbers, refrigerant amounts added, labor time, and warranty terms. Maintain it with your system documents. If a part falls short within the service warranty period, that documents obtains you priority solution and no-repeat fees for the same repair.

  • Frequently Asked Questions About AC Repair


    What is the $5,000 rule for AC?

    The $5,000 rule helps decide whether to repair or replace an air conditioner.

    You multiply the unit’s age by the estimated repair cost.

    If the total exceeds $5,000, replacement is usually the more cost-effective option.

    This is a general guideline and not a strict rule.

    Why is my AC running but not cooling?

    An AC may run without cooling due to low refrigerant, dirty coils, or restricted airflow.

    Clogged air filters and blocked vents are common causes.

    Compressor or condenser fan issues can prevent heat removal.

    Thermostat or electrical control problems may also contribute.

    Is it worth it to repair an air conditioner?

    Repair is often worth it if the unit is less than 10 years old.

    Low repair costs and infrequent breakdowns favor repair.

    Repeated failures and declining efficiency reduce repair value.

    Older systems are usually better candidates for replacement.

    What is the 3 minute rule for AC?

    The 3 minute rule means waiting at least three minutes before restarting an AC.

    This delay protects the compressor from pressure imbalance.

    Most modern systems enforce this automatically.

    Ignoring the delay can shorten compressor life.

    What is the life expectancy of an air conditioner?

    Most central air conditioners last between 12 and 15 years.

    Maintenance quality and operating conditions affect lifespan.

    Heavy usage and poor airflow can shorten service life.

    Window and portable units usually last less time.

    How much does it cost to replace an AC condenser?

    Replacing an AC condenser typically costs between $1,500 and $4,000.

    The cost includes parts and labor.

    Pricing depends on unit size, efficiency, and refrigerant type.

    System compatibility is critical for proper operation.

    How to reset AC not cooling?

    Turn off the thermostat and shut off power at the breaker.

    Wait 5 to 10 minutes before restoring power.

    Reset the thermostat to cooling mode.

    This clears minor control or sensor errors.

    What are signs of a failing AC compressor?

    Common signs include warm air from vents and unusual noises.

    Frequent breaker trips can indicate compressor problems.

    Energy bills may increase due to reduced efficiency.

    Complete failure results in no cooling.

    Why is my AC set to 72 but reads 78?

    Poor airflow or dirty filters can prevent proper cooling.

    Thermostat placement near heat sources may cause false readings.

    Refrigerant issues reduce cooling capacity.

    Extreme outdoor temperatures increase system strain.

    What is the most expensive part of an AC unit to replace?

    The compressor is usually the most expensive AC component.

    Replacement involves high labor and refrigerant costs.

    Compressor repairs can approach the cost of a new unit.

    This often leads to replacement decisions.

    What is the most common part to fail on an AC unit?

    Capacitors are one of the most common AC failures.

    They manage electrical starts and stops.

    Contactors and fan motors also fail frequently.

    These parts are generally inexpensive to replace.

    Is it cheaper to replace a compressor or whole unit?

    Compressor replacement is usually cheaper in the short term.

    Older systems may not justify the repair cost.

    New units offer better efficiency and warranties.

    Compressor replacement makes more sense in newer systems.
